Oakton Temp 300 Datalogging Thermocouple Thermometer (Dual Input).Log up to 2000 sets of temperature data point readings in real time with time-and-date stamp.
The Display shows both temperatures and differential simultaneously.
This Meter accepts two (2) type J, K, T, E, R, S, N, or B thermocouple probes with miniconnector.
Temperature Range:
Type J: –346 to 3192°F (–210 to 1200°C)
Type K: –418 to 2501°F (–250 to 1372°C)
Type T: –418 to 752°F (–250 to 400°C)
Type E: –418 to 1832°F (–250 to 1000°C)
Type R: 32 to 3214°F (0 to 1768°C)
Type S: 32 to 3214°F (0 to 1768°C)
Type N: –418 to 2372°F (–250 to 1300°C)
Type B: 392 to 3272°F (200 to 1800°C)
Resolution: 0.1°F/°C between –199.9 to 999.9°, 1° below –99.9° and above 999.9°
Accuracy Type J, K, T, E, and N:±0.25% of reading ±2°F (±1°C) below –148°F (–99.9°C)
±0.1% of reading ±0.7°F (±0.4°C ) above –148°F (–99.9°C)
Accuracy Type R, S, and B:±0.1% of reading ±2°F (±1°C)
The Temp-300 Thermometer features include Min/Max, Hold, and average functions; temperature units in °F, °C, °R, or K; offset; time stamp/clock; countdown timer; out-of-range alarm with audible/visible indicator; auto shutoff; USB port, and low-battery indicator.
Probes: accepts two (2)
Thermocouple Probes type J, K, T, E, R, S, N, or B with miniconnector
(not included).
Includes: AA batteries (3) and instructions.

This Oakton Temp 300 thermometer features real time datalogging and a USB data output. Meter accepts dual inputs from type J, K, T, E, R, S, N, or B thermocouples probes with miniconnector. This robust and reliable meter works in any environment from the lab to the production floor. Sturdy armored construction protects against knocks and jars. Sealed keypad and ABS plastic case meet IP54 standards for splash resistance. Ergonomically designed housing is ideal for both large and small hands alike.
Large, illuminated display features easy-to-read digits. The seven-button control panel and intuitive on-screen menus guide you in choosing your desired functionality. Additional meter features include Min/Max, Hold, and average functions; temperature units in °F, °C, °R, or K; offset; time stamp/clock; countdown timer; out-of-range alarm with audible/visible indicator; auto shutoff; and low-battery indicator. Order an optional AC adapter to conserve battery life during extended operations.
Manually store or automatically log up to 2000 sets of readings in real time. Log interval is selectable from 1 second to 60 minutes. Take differential temperature measurements with the T1/T2 function. The dot matrix display simultaneously indicates the readings of each probe, as well as the differential reading. For improved readability during rapidly changing temperatures, the meter resolution is keypad selectable. Above 999.9°, the meter automatically switches from 0.1° resolution to 1° resolution, below –99°C the meter autoranges to 1°C resolution.
The Temp-300 thermometer is individually factory calibrated. Automatic field calibration is easily performed for either a single- or dual-point calibration for each probe. Simply place the probe in a container packed with ice, fill with water, activate the calibration function and the meter automatically recognizes the freezing point.
The protective rubber armor option (
order separately below) includes a built-in stand. The hands free kit option (
order separately below) adds magnets and strap. For hands free operation - use the protective armor built-in stand on a table top, attach the meter to metal objects through magnets inserted into the armor boot, or hang from a pipe or belt using the hook-and-loop strap.
